[Pkg-javascript-devel] babel 7.9.6 update
Jonas Smedegaard
jonas at jones.dk
Fri Jun 5 20:53:06 BST 2020
Quoting Xavier (2020-06-05 21:37:19)
> node-rollup-plugin-babel tests are broken by babel 7.9.6 (autopkgtest
> only: no test during build to avoid circular deps).
I suspect you mean circular _build_-dependencies.
In my understanding, circular build-dependencies are not addressed by
weakening the regular build process (that sounds really bad!) but
instead by flagging packages that are optional for various bootstrapping
purposes.
Most commonly, flag packages used only for running tests, like this:
Build-Depends:
debhelper-compat (= 12),
help2man <!nodoc>,
mocha <!nocheck>,
node-ajv <!nocheck>,
node-babel7 <!nocheck>,
(sorry, I have no comments on the main issue you raised here)
- Jonas
--
* Jonas Smedegaard - idealist & Internet-arkitekt
* Tlf.: +45 40843136 Website: http://dr.jones.dk/
[x] quote me freely [ ] ask before reusing [ ] keep private
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 833 bytes
Desc: signature
URL: <http://alioth-lists.debian.net/pipermail/pkg-javascript-devel/attachments/20200605/ca01e2bc/attachment.sig>
More information about the Pkg-javascript-devel
mailing list